Petunias are annual flowers that offer big bursts of color in the garden from spring through fall. There are compact petunia varieties and trailing petunia varieties, and each grow equally well in containers or as bedding plants in the landscape. Garden Crossings has improved varieties of traditional petunias as well as Supertunia® plants available. You can select from single or double flowered petunias in a wide variety of colors, including those with two or three-toned flowers. Grow petunias in full sun and moist but well-drained soil. Fertilize every couple weeks in the summer to encourage masses of blooms. Keep an eye out for butterflies and hummingbirds—they love to sip nectar from petunia flowers.

FAQs
Supertunia varieties are known for vigorous, heat-tolerant growth that trails well from containers and hanging baskets. Wave petunias are a separate spreading groundcover type bred to fill landscape beds quickly. Both perform reliably, but Supertunia types are often chosen specifically for basket and container displays.
Petunia plants generally perform best under full or partial sun. Consistent sunlight supports the continuous blooming these flowers are known for, while too much shade can lead to leggy growth and fewer flowers over the course of a season.
Most modern petunia varieties, including Supertunia types, are self-cleaning and do not require manual deadheading to maintain continuous blooms. This low-maintenance trait allows the plants to flower steadily through spring, with minimal upkeep beyond regular watering and feeding.
Trailing petunia varieties spill attractively over the edges of hanging baskets and window boxes, making them a strong choice for vertical display. Upright or mounding types suit garden beds and border plantings better, so choosing based on your container or planting location improves overall results.
Petunia flowers come in a wide array of colors, including pink, purple, red, white, and multicolored patterns like veined or star-shaped blooms. This variety allows gardeners to mix and match shades within containers or beds for a coordinated or contrasting seasonal color display.
